City workers that work in the downtown area have always had to pay for parking. Downtown workers have had the disadvantage of taking a cut in wages to pay parking fees. With all the downtown development, finding parking at affordable rates has become next to impossible. We cannot keep up with the increasing parking fees! The only free parking available, the Mud Lot, was sold to private business interests in 1999. The lot started charging city workers this past August. Although there are many city-owned parking lots, city workers do not receive any discount or preference.
The City of Detroit needs to address this very important problem because it is only going to worsen. We need FREE parking! The City could utilize its current structures or build bigger ones and make them free to City workers. The City could provide a parking allowance (like tool and uniform) or parking reimbursement (like mileage). It is truly insulting that the bosses that get paid the most can park for free while the struggling workers get stuck with the bill.
Detroit city workers insist that the Kilpatrick administration address the worsening parking dilemma. City workers deserve free parking!
